Explore the Amenities at the Kimpton Alma

Kimpton Alma San Diego is like an urban playground for adults. The rooftop boasts an outdoor pool, pool deck and lounge. Head up to the fourth floor for a day of sun, relaxation and bliss.

The deck offers several private seating areas for small to large groups and has towels, sunscreen and other necessities on hand. During the summer months, enjoy poolside service through which you can order creative cocktails and delectable hors d’oeuvres. Throughout the rest of the year, call in room service and have it delivered to your waterside chaise.

Kimpton Alma San Diego sets itself apart from other downtown hotels in many ways, one of which is its in-room spa services. By placing just a single phone call, the massage will come to you. Feel the tension ease away during a full body wrap, signature massage or hot stone treatment, all right in the comfort of your own room.

If you’re someone who doesn’t believe in taking a break from your workout but rather, in adding new elements to your routine, take advantage of Kimpton Alma’s state-of-the-art fitness center. The center features free weights, stationary bikes, treadmills, balance balls and more.

Eating at the Kimpton

You can play and workout all you like when staying at this chic retreat, but at some point, you’re going to need to eat. You don’t need to venture far to grab some sustenance. The Desmond brings the flavors of San Diego straight to your table in a relaxed atmosphere.

In addition to its authentic flavors of the San Diego + California cuisine, the restaurant is known for its California seafood.

Kimpton Hotel is all about socialization, which is why it’s added its own adult-friendly arcade room. Take your drink of choice upstairs to the Arriba Room, where you’ll find a varied collection of vintage arcade games, pool tables, foosball and more.

Rooms & Rates

Skyline penthouse suite, Kimpton Alma San Diego

Each of the guestrooms and suites at Kimpton Alma San Diego feature spacious work areas with writing desk, Italian Frette bed linens and bathrobes, walk-in rainforest shower, flat screen TVs and HD channels, yoga mat, fully stocked gourmet honor bar, personal safe, hair dryer, and luxury bath amenities.

Nearby Things to Do

Balboa Park

Spend the day at Balboa Park, this 1,200-acre urban retreat characterized by flower gardens, nature trails, museums, shops, dining and more. The world-famous San Diego Zoo is also part of this expansive park.

PETCO Park

Go explore PETCO Park and take in a Padres game from a stadium seat, lawn seat or nearby rooftop restaurant.

House of Blues

Take in a show while dining on po’boys and jambalaya at this San Diego staple.

USS Midway Museum

Explore the USS Midway Museum a historical-naval aircraft carrier -turned museum via a self-guided or led tour.

Seaport Village

Explore the bay front Seaport Village along the Embarcadero that offers shopping, dining, and live entertainment.

Coronado Island

Though small, Coronado Island has a lot to offer, including pristine beaches, the historic Hotel Del Coronado, good eats and great shopping.

La Jolla Cove

La Jolla Cove is a small, picturesque cove is part of the marine reserve, home to an abundance of marine wildlife and a favorite place for residents and visitors to swim and snorkel.
